Hypericaceae [Clusiaceae*] Hypericum <Trigonobrathys> mutilum
Hypericum mutilum L.
ALI: no HAB: f-9,6, ::, C, 4 ABU: g10, s10, -1
This is a widespread eastern annual or short-lived perennial on damp, acid soils, especially in disturbed areas. Further review of colls. is desirable in order to assess variation within mutilum and to check for the presence of two related species: the southeastern H. gymnanthum Engelm. & Gray, and the northeastern H. boreale (Britt.) E. Bickn. Both of these species are known in Ill., Ind. and Ohio (K). Also, hybrids can be expected among these species and with canadense; 2n = 16 in all cases (Cr, F, W).
